Siding installation services involve attaching new exterior cladding to a property’s walls to enhance both appearance and protection. This process typically includes removing any existing siding, preparing the surface, and carefully installing the chosen material to ensure durability and a neat finish. Homeowners may opt for siding installation when building a new house, replacing outdated or damaged siding, or upgrading their home’s exterior for improved curb appeal. Skilled contractors use a variety of siding materials, such as vinyl, fiber cement, wood, or metal, to meet different aesthetic preferences and functional needs.
One of the primary reasons homeowners seek siding installation is to address issues caused by weather and time. Over years, siding can become cracked, warped, or faded, leading to a less attractive appearance and potential vulnerabilities to moisture, pests, or drafts. Proper siding installation helps seal the exterior of the home, preventing water infiltration and reducing the risk of mold or structural damage. It also provides insulation benefits, which can contribute to better energy efficiency. The overview below groups typical Siding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kingston,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or siding repairs,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. These projects often involve replacing a few damaged panels or fixing small sections, which are common in Kingston, WA area homes.
Mid-Range Projects - Full siding replacements for average-sized homes usually fall within the $3,000 to $8,000 range. Many routine jobs land in this band, with fewer projects reaching higher costs for more extensive work.
Large or Complex Installations - Larger, more complex siding projects, such as multi-story homes or custom materials, can cost $10,000 or more. These tend to be less frequent but are necessary for high-end or detailed siding upgrades.
Material Choices and Costs - The type of siding material significantly impacts the overall cost, with options like vinyl often being more affordable and premium options like fiber cement or wood costing more. Local service providers can help estimate costs based on specific material selections.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ear, written expectations are essential when comparing local service providers. Homeowners should seek detailed proposals that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and any specific responsibilities or warranties. Having these details in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a basis for comparing different contractors’ offerings, making it easier to evaluate which provider aligns best with the project’s needs.
